Engineering colleges to start their lectures from January

  • Engineering colleges in Pune are busy with college-level admissions after the second round of centralized admission process ended on December 21. The Director of the College of Engineering Pune stated that 100 percent of allotments were received in both the rounds and about 95 percent of seats are already taken.
  • He also stated that the students are preferring courses rather than preferring colleges and thus are trying again in the next round hoping to get their favorite course. Also, the institutions have planned to begin the lectures from the first Monday of January for the first-year students.
  • The classes will be held in online mode for three to four weeks during which vaccination data will be collected and after analyzing the status the classes will thereafter be shifted to offline mode.
  • Almost 85 percent of admissions were over after two CAP rounds and some seats are kept vacant for college-based admissions. Another round of admissions will take place on December 26-27 and the seats will be filled by then.
  • Dr. D. Y. Patil Institute of Technology, Pimpri, completed 87 percent of admissions in the first two rounds and some seats are vacant in the mechanical and civil departments which are expected to be filled in the college level round. Various sessions on different modes as a part of the induction program are being conducted in online mode as per the guidelines of AICTE.
